Writer Bill Bamberger on TOUCHED BY GRACE:

Gary, I don't often participate in "Year's Readings" lists, but I want to make an exception here, because one of the 5 best books I read this year was yours: TOUCHED BY GRACE. No brown-nosing intended, I assure you. What makes it better than most music-slash-bio books is that while the partnership story is certainly interesting, for me what is more fascinating is your descriptions of the creative process, the nuts and bolts and finger-blisters and—most impressive—of those indefinable core-sparks that have to be struck for any set of ideas and gifts of technique to come together as music. So, with no slight on Jeff Buckley, those sharp descriptions of the feel of the creative process are what stay with me.
